.gallery.odd{background-color:#f8f8f8}.gallery.even{background-color:#fff}.gallery ul{margin-bottom:0}.gallery ul li img{margin-bottom:0}.gallery .js-imageViewer-target{width:100%}.gallery .js-imageViewer-target img{width:100%;margin-bottom:2rem}.editorial-content .gallery{background-color:#eee;padding:1.5rem;margin-bottom:2.5rem}